Our guild is also doing an optional Quaker challenge. We were asked to pick a Quaker chart and let the newsletter editor know our chart's name as well as fabric and floss choices. Progress updates will be published in the guild newsletter throughout this year. We've already had a few completions!

I also had a finish! I worked on this at the stitch-in and finished it up on Sunday morning. This is La D Da's Name - Tag class piece. I loved stitching that bottom section. The floss that came in the kit is called Planet Earth Silk. I really liked working with it. It didn't shred or fuzz at all. Very nice! Now I'm ready for next month's class!
